What Is Probate?

Probate law can be very complicated, which is why it’s advisable to seek legal counsel in any probate matter. Probate is derived from a Latin word that means “to prove,” which refers to the validation of the deceased’s will. This must be done before anything else concerning the estate can be done – if no will is found or a will is invalidated with no backup, a personal representative is assigned to represent the estate. Intestacy laws then determine who the deceased’s legal heirs are and how they will inherit property.

If there is a will, however, its validation is the first step toward the administration of the testator’s estate, which involves a variety of legal and financial matters.

What Happens During Estate Administration?

The bulk of the probate process is the administration of a testator’s estate. This requires the executor named in the will to perform a variety of important duties.

If you are an executor, you are required to do the following to handle the testator’s estate:

  • Filing the will and petitioning the probate court
  • Collecting and inventorying estate assets
  • Notifying the testator’s creditors and heirs
  • Filing and paying the estate tax
  • Filing and paying the testator’s income taxes
  • Paying any valid claims made by the testator’s creditors
  • Distributing remaining assets among heirs, according to the testator’s instructions
  • Filing a final account and closing the estate

Executors also have a fiduciary duty to heirs, which means that they can incur personal liability for any mistakes or misdeeds involving estate property.
